Background
The transmission line hardware fitting is mainly used for hanging, fixing, protecting and connecting overhead lines or insulators on overhead lines and is used for connecting metal devices of stay wires on stay wire structures of stay wire towers. According to the application, the power transmission line hardware comprises a tension resistant hardware, a connecting hardware, a splicing hardware, a protection hardware, a stay wire hardware and the like.
The connecting hardware fitting is used for assembling the suspension insulators into a string and suspending the string on a tower. The linear tower uses the suspension clamp as the link fitting, the non-linear tower uses the link-chain series link fitting, it adopts the link to link with the ring, belong to the line-line contact fitting; the plate-plate series is also a universal fitting, and the connection of the plate-plate series is realized by bolts or pins.
The common design product of the suspension clamp keeps a U-shaped bolt style (commonly called a boat-shaped clamp) at present, and the suspension clamp consists of a U-shaped bolt of a hanging frame, a clamp hull made of malleable cast iron and a pressure plate. The other is a pre-twisted suspension clamp. The suspension clamp is used for fixing the conducting wire on an insulator string of a linear tower, or suspending the lightning conductor on the linear tower, and can also be used for supporting the fixing of a transposed conducting wire and a tension-resistant corner tower jumper wire on a transposed tower.
Electric power fittings are generally made of cast steel and malleable cast iron. The circuit hardware is required to have sufficient mechanical strength and good electrical performance for the part of the hardware connected with the electric conductor. During the manufacturing process of the line hardware fitting, burrs and flashes, sand holes and bubbles, cracks and deformation are avoided, the surface is smooth, and a zinc coating is uniform. The matched hardware fitting has the advantages of proper specification, no part shortage and no corrosion, the screw rod and the nut are well matched, the contact surface of the clamp hull pressure plate and the lead is smooth, and the manufacturing quality and the size of the clamp hull pressure plate meet the national standard.
With the increase of extreme weather in China in recent years, severe weather increasingly affects electric power fittings, and electric power connection fittings with higher strength are needed at present, so that the breakage of the fittings caused by severe weather is avoided.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-4, a high-strength connecting hardware tool, including two hanging plates 2, a reinforcing plate 3, a connecting piece 4, U-shaped bolts 6 and a suspension clamp 7, wherein the number of the hanging plates 2 is two, the two hanging plates 2 are symmetrically arranged, the upper ends of the two hanging plates 2 are fixedly connected by a first connecting bolt 1, the reinforcing plate 3 comprises a reinforcing plate main body 31 and threaded columns 32, two corresponding threaded columns 32 are fixedly arranged at two sides of the reinforcing plate main body 31, round holes matched with the threaded columns 32 are correspondingly formed in the middle parts of the two hanging plates 2, the threaded columns 32 at two sides of the reinforcing plate 3 penetrate through the corresponding round holes on the hanging plates 2 and are fixedly arranged between the two hanging plates 2 through nuts, a slotting pressing strip 5 is arranged below the reinforcing plate 3, the reinforcing plate 3 and the slotting pressing strip 5 are fixedly connected through the connecting piece 4, the connecting piece 4 comprises a connecting column 41 and reinforcing ribs 42, the suspension clamp 7 is arranged below the slotted pressing strip 5, the number of the U-shaped bolts 6 is two, the two ends of the suspension clamp 7 are sleeved with the two U-shaped bolts 6, the two ends of the upper part of each U-shaped bolt 6 penetrate through the slotted pressing strip 5 and then are fixedly arranged on the slotted pressing strip 5 through nuts, and a supporting bolt 8 is fixedly arranged between the two hanging plates 2 below the suspension clamp 7.
The suspension clamp 7 is a high-strength aluminum alloy clamp.
The surface of the supporting bolt 8 is covered with a rubber coating matched with the shape of the bottom of the suspension clamp 7.
The utility model discloses when using, through reinforcing plate 3 of threaded post 32 fixed connection on splint 2, through 4 fixed connection's of connecting piece reinforcing plate 3 and fluting layering 5, can strengthen the structural strength of whole gold utensil, set up the supporting bolt 8 in suspension clamp 7 below, can play the supporting role to suspension clamp 7, set up at supporting bolt 8 surface and suspension clamp 7 bottom shape assorted rubber coating, can slow down the wearing and tearing of suspension clamp 7 to supporting bolt 8.
